The School-Based Autism Team is searching for a Senior Behavior Interventionist (BI) to join their clinical team! Senior Behavior Interventionists act as a support line for Behavior Interventionists who work 1:1 with clients embedded within designated public schools in Franklin and Grand Isle counties.

Senior Behavior Interventionist responsibilities include:

  • Providing substitute coverage for 1:1 Behavior Interventionists
  • Supporting new staff as a part of NCSS’ Mentorship Program
  • Implementing behavior plans written by Autism Behavior Consultants
  • Giving feedback to and modeling for Behavior Interventionists while supporting and training on interventions and data collection
  • Providing behavioral support during crises
  • Collaborating with NCSS and school staff as well as families to provide comprehensive supports to clients age 4-22 with Neurodevelopmental disabilities

In addition to implementing the technical components of and demonstrating knowledge of the theory of Applied Behavior Analysis, this position is also responsible for promoting and modeling the mission and values of the NCSS community. This team embraces the philosophy of Lencioni’s Team Dysfunctions curriculum and actively works to incorporate it into all daily work practices.
